Episode 57: Fixing the Hole in Your Net (And More!)If you thought the kinder, gentler SEC was only going to be kinder and gentler to the crypto community, you thought wrong. Today I’m going to briefly summarize two recent SEC actions that relaxed marketing-related rules: clarifying requirements for marketing materials and elements of 506(c).
